Q: Is 41,438,400 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 41,438,400 is a composite number.

Why is 41,438,400 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 41,438,400 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 5 6 8 10 12 15 16 20 24 25 30 32 40 48 50 60 64 75 80 89 96 97 100 120 150 160 178 192 194 200 240 267 291 300 320 356 388 400 445 480 485 534 582 600 712 776 800 890 960 970 1,068 1,164 1,200 1,335 1,424 1,455 1,552 1,600 1,780 1,940 2,136 2,225 2,328 2,400 2,425 2,670 2,848 2,910 3,104 3,560 3,880 4,272 4,450 4,656 4,800 4,850 5,340 5,696 5,820 6,208 6,675 7,120 7,275 7,760 8,544 8,633 8,900 9,312 9,700 10,680 11,640 13,350 14,240 14,550 15,520 17,088 17,266 17,800 18,624 19,400 21,360 23,280 25,899 26,700 28,480 29,100 31,040 34,532 35,600 38,800 42,720 43,165 46,560 51,798 53,400 58,200 69,064 71,200 77,600 85,440 86,330 93,120 103,596 106,800 116,400 129,495 138,128 142,400 155,200 172,660 207,192 213,600 215,825 232,800 258,990 276,256 345,320 414,384 427,200 431,650 465,600 517,980 552,512 647,475 690,640 828,768 863,300 1,035,960 1,294,950 1,381,280 1,657,536 1,726,600 2,071,920 2,589,900 2,762,560 3,453,200 4,143,840 5,179,800 6,906,400 8,287,680 10,359,600 13,812,800 20,719,200 and 41,438,400, with no remainder.

Since 41,438,400 cannot be divided by just 1 and 41,438,400, it is a composite number.
